Where is Mad Monkey Hostel Phnom Penh?

Where is Mad Monkey Hostel Phnom Penh located?

Mad Monkey Hostel Phnom Penh, Mad Monkey Hostel Phnom Penh, Cambodia (approx. 11.55771°, 104.92385°)


Where is Mad Monkey Hostel Phnom Penh on the map?